Loss of fluffy feathers around the back

Recommended Posts

Two of my hens have lost the fluffy feathers around their backsides. There doesn't appear to be any signs of a prolapse but I am worried about the bare skin.

 

I lost a couple of hens shortly after purchasing them and their problems started in the same way. Took them to the vet - he diagnosed coccidiosis. I gave them antibiotics and isolated them but they still died. Not sure it was the right diagnosis.

Could be a moult. They often lose their knicker feathers, and the skin goes bright red as a response to daylight, and can look quite alarming.

 

They could be plucking at each others feathers.

 

Any other signs or symptoms? Are they eating and drinking, and still in lay?
